Output 81a2044337c657c668c4a4ac0837416b8d27dfe87ced7cf11c712937c2d9d2b3:0

value
534629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b539ea920db59a7e35754850b0f468faafdc698 OP_EQUAL
address
3JmWTRH6BcE9Hdeztjg32BTdn6PSYJBypN
transaction
81a2044337c657c668c4a4ac0837416b8d27dfe87ced7cf11c712937c2d9d2b3
spent
true